•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

voxpupuli / puppet-confluence / 222 / 3
0%
master: 0%

Build:
DEFAULT BRANCH: master
Ran 09 Nov 2016 02:01PM UTC
Files 28
Run time 1s
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

09 Nov 2016 01:59PM UTC coverage: 58.247% (+0.2%) from 58.04%
2.1.9, PUPPET_VERSION="~> 3.0" STRICT_VARIABLES="yes" CHECK=test

Pull #92

travis-ci

web-flow
Make confluence_version a First Class Fact

This stems from the fact that the confluence module unconditionally manages the
directory /etc/puppetlabs/facter/facts.d directory in the sense that if the code
gets evaluated first you run into the age old race condition of clashing with other
classes who wish to manage it.  This removes said management, moves the fact
to a ruby/puppet native which yields slightly prettier and less code.

The change to `confluence::service` was required to get CI to pass.  I'd properly
refactor this but it'd probably destroy users how already reference in hiera
`confluence::service::service_file_location` etc.
Pull Request #92: Make confluence_version a First Class Fact

392 of 673 relevant lines covered (58.25%)

0.73 hits per line

Source Files on job 222.3 (2.1.9, PUPPET_VERSION="~> 3.0" STRICT_VARIABLES="yes" CHECK=test)
  • Tree
  • List 0
  • Changed 2
  • Source Changed 2
  • Coverage Changed 2
Coverage ∆ File Lines Relevant Covered Missed Hits/Line
  • Back to Build 222
  • Travis Job 222.3
  • 2d795b7e on github
  • Prev Job for 2.1.9, PUPPET_VERSION="~> 3.0" STRICT_VARIABLES="yes" CHECK=test on master (#219.3)
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c